Heal Center
Wellness Collective

As a collective of well-established, independent professionals, we provide a full range of therapeutic massage therapy and bodywork therapies, holistic chiropractic care, acupuncture and traditional Chinese medicine, reflexology, energetic therapies, trauma-informed somatic therapies, holistic nutrition and wellness coaching.

Roz Zollinger

Roz Zollinger

founder | co-owner
•Reflexology
•Aromatherapy
•Instructor

Roz founded the Heal Center in 1992 creating a unique and needed space for the community, a home for talented groups of practitioners, and providing training courses in Reflexology and Aromatherapy. Roz continues today, 29+ years later, further developing her internationally recognized training programs for her BodySystems Method™ of Reflexology and Aromatherapy Practitioner Courses. She also keeps an active client schedule providing Reflexology sessions, Aromatherapy consultations, and custom blending.  In addition, Roz formulates and refines our line of AromaBlends™, therapeutic aromatherapy products for reflexologists, massage therapists, and energy practitioners.

Michael Zollinger

co-owner | director
•Lic.Massage Therapist

Michael joined the Heal Center’s Wellness Collective in 2007 upon graduating from ASHA (Academic of Somatic Healing Arts) School of Massage. Michael works with those primarily seeking relief from chronic pain, injury rehabilitation, and (postural) discomfort by integrating bodywork modalities such as neuromuscular therapy, myofascial-structural integration techniques, and movement. In 2014, Michael stepped into the role of co-owner and director of the Heal Center, a family owned business, organizing all classes and training courses, and coordinating the wellness collective of practitioners. Previously, as a graduate of the Cincinnati Conservatory of Music, Michael taught music and ensemble training for children and adults studying classical guitar.

Laura Thompson

•Cranialsacral Therapy
•Reflexology
•Instructor

Laura first began her journey in 1995 in the Health and Fitness industry and Corporate Wellness. She received her degree in Health and Exercise Science from Furman University and began specializing in musculoskeletal imbalances working with people through diet and exercise, etc., but felt frustrated that there were missing elements that could also bring health and well-being to people’s lives. In 2007, Laura received her degree in Massage Therapy and became certified in Herbalism, Reflexology, and Aromatherapy. Laura has been providing Craniosacral Therapy since 2013 and is a certified Yoga Instructor. Achieving health and wellness means honoring our natural cycles and the ebb and flow that comes with a balanced life. This is Laura’s goal for her clients as well as herself. Laura works with all ages and stages from prenatal to geriatric.

Marie Parsons

Lic. Massage Therapist

Marie graduated from Atlanta School of Massage 9 years ago and received director awards for client retention and attendance during her clinical residency. Marie has a Bachelor in Fine Arts in Theatre from New York University where she specialized in movement based theatre.  This is where her interest was first peaked for body work.  She attended a class in Shiatsu massage and macrobiotics as part of her training.  She then went on to study and work at The Quantum Healing Center in Delray Beach Florida for 5 years where she discovered Reiki, massage therapy, meditation, hypnotherapy and various Eastern Religions and philosophies.  She received her Reiki level 1 certification at this time and has been practicing for 12 years.  Upon moving to Atlanta 10 years ago Marie decided to enter Massage school in order to combine her love of moving and her love of people with her desire to help, heal and learn more about the physical body.

    Dr. Camden Clay

    •Chiropractor
    •Instructor

    Dr. Clay has been practicing as a chiropractor/healer in Atlanta for 35 years. During the past 27 years he has taught 290 “Assisted Stretching Postures from Thai Massage” workshops. Assisted Stretching of spinal connective tissue followed by chiropractic manipulation is a marriage made in heaven! When the connective tissue is loosened, the adjustment is far more gentle and the beneficial effects last longer. It’s all about making space in the connective tissue for better blood flow, lymphatic drainage, cerebral spinal fluid flow and nerve communication.

    Dr. Rudy Scarfalloto

    •Chiropractor
    •Nutrition
    •Instructor

    Dr. Rudy brings over 37 years of experience to his work as a health professional and teacher, including thirty-one years as a chiropractor. He received his Doctor of Chiropractic Degree at Life College in 1984 and has been in private practice since. He specializes in gentle chiropractic for the relief of chronic pain, stiffness, headaches, and rehabilitation from auto accidents, athletic and work-related injuries. He also helps individuals experiencing such internal conditions as asthma, allergies, indigestion, blood sugar issues, menstrual difficulties, and high blood pressure.

    Gedalia Genin

    •Holistic Intuitive
    •Natural Health Expert
    •Ayurveda

    For more than 15 years Gedalia Genin has helped women uncover new pathways to health and vitality by drawing on a wealth of holistic gems: Ayurveda, breathwork, meditation,essential oils, gemstones, nutritional advice, energy medicine, sound healing, and creativity.
     
    Gedalia offers a rare acupressure point energy therapy called “Marma”.  It helps to relieve stress, anxiety, depression, grief and loss, and balances chakras. It includes essential oils, gemstones and sound healing.
     
    She also offers Ayurvedic consultations reading tongue and pulse to map out a personal wellness plan. 
     
    Gedalia studied with Vasant Lad through the Ayurvedic Institute for her training. She also holds a degree in Naturopathy.  Her book “Enough Drugs! I am a Woman and Can Heal Naturally – a Practical Guide to Feeling Your Best”, is available on Amazon.

    Suzanne Wistrick

    •Certified Energy Healer
    •Healing Touch
    •Chakra Balancing
    •EFT

    Suzanne Wistrick – a certified Energy Healing Practitioner who specializes in healing touch, chakra balancing, and EFT to guide her clients in releasing energetic frequencies and patterns that accumulate over time and prevent them from living their best lives. Drawn to helping others, Suzanne received an undergraduate degree in Applied Psychology from Georgia Tech in 2001. She grew her professional skills in the corporate consulting space for 11 years, followed by nonprofit work with North Point Ministries for 6 years. But Suzanne’s own personal journey with chronic illness led her to discover energetic healing, and there began a fascination and reverence for the healing arts. Now, her life’s work and passion is in service to others who also seek to heal any—or every—aspect of their lives.
